PhotokinaLots of big news for digital photographers coming up next month.

The Photokina "World of Imaging" Trade Show is a digital photography show that happens every two years in Germany. This big event is held at the Cologne Exhibition Center. The last show (in 2004) had over 160,000 visitors and had over 1,500 exhibitors. The 2006 Photokina will start September 26 and end October 1.

The Photokina is important partly because it is one of the year's mass unveiling of new photography products. Even though the event won't be until next month, the slow and steady build-up started this past July with the announcements of new products (like the snazzy Ergo-Tech bags from KATA). Photos of the supposed Sony Cyber-shot DSC-T50 has surfaced the web just recently. Along with the pictures are specs, claiming that this new camera from Sony will be a 7.2MP digital camera with 3x optical zoom, Super SteadyShot, high sensitivity with ISO 1000, a 3" touch panel at the back and slideshow with music feature. Nothing fancy really, especially when you realize that it's basically a combination of features of the DSC-T10 and the DSC-N1. It's like their offspring really. It mostly takes after DSC-T10. Just look at the overall design. while the 3' touch panel comes courtesy of DSC-N1. According to reports it will be due out this coming October and will come in silver, black and red.
